SAPLink詳細體驗

2021-07-03 15:28:48 字數 1574 閱讀 5673

這篇博文給大家詳細介紹一下saplink的能耐。

一、操作介面

saplink的操作介面非常簡潔,主要就是輸出、輸入和顯示。其中我最關心的如何輸出,也就是本地儲存。第一步是「create new nugget」,就是在本地建立個空的nugget檔案。下一步有3種選擇:新增單個物件、從package中新增、從transport中新增。

比如新增單個物件,要選擇物件型別、物件名和nugget檔案路徑。

特別注意:在物件型別中沒有的不一定saplink就不能儲存,比如structure就不能通過列表找到,但是saplink是能夠儲存的。請往下看。

最好用是「從transport中新增」這項功能。選好transport request之後,saplink會列出transport中的內容,你可以有選擇的儲存。

如果是不支援的物件,在plugin列是沒有小勾的。如上圖中的最後一行。

因為saplink還在不斷更新,所以現在沒有支援的物件可能以後會支援。而且saplink是個開源專案,如果你自己是個開發高手也可以自己開發plugin:)

二、測試結果

我把常見的開發物件進行了測試,結果如下:

1.報表程式(se38)。支援。

2.螢幕程式(se51)。支援。

3.資料字典(se11)。支援table、data element、domain、type group、search help,structure雖然支援,但是要從transport中新增。

4.表檢視(sm30)。不支援。不支援物件tobj。

5.message class。支援。

6.translation。不支援。原因應該是translate的傳輸不是workbench的傳輸。

7.abap class(se24)。支援。

8.function(se37)。支援。

9.badi implemention(se19)。支援。

12.儲存infotype。不支援。

三、總結

saplink對常用的workbench物件都能夠儲存。對不支援的情況,我分析原因可能是因為該物件是通過手工建立,要完整儲存起來有點複雜。比如表檢視和資訊型別。

對這種情況,可以用saplink只儲存表結構,上傳到其他系統之後再通過手工建立。

四、價值

就我自己來說,對saplink的功能還是比較滿意的。她的主要價值是:

1.只需要abap許可權就可以移植解決方案(資料字典和程式,甚至是smartform/pdf表單);

2.可以方便地對程式進行組合、打包;

3.在本地可以通過xml軟體檢視。

谷歌初體驗

一直用拼音加加的我,終於在某人的 下,試用了一下谷歌輸入法,結果拼音加加徹底的從我的機器上消失了,我終於也成為了乙個喜新厭舊的人啦.先說一下谷歌比拼音加加強的地方吧.1.最吸引人的地方就是可以自動同步使用者詞庫,這樣只要是能上網的地方,我就可以更新到符合我習慣的詞庫了,打的越多就越熟練,哈哈.2.句...

體驗測試生活

本週最開始自己寫了一些用例,主要是學習了perl指令碼的使用,然後使用perl指令碼來跑這些用例。之後,從週三開始進入測試組,體驗一下測試流程,學習下測試理論,並參與用例設計編寫與測試執行過程。在測試組的這三天體會很深刻。第一天過來,看了一下以前簡轉繁模組的測試文件,當時就覺得很驚訝,這麼簡單乙個模...

web使用者體驗

author skate time 2010 07 08 好久沒寫東西,最近比較忙,最近計畫用c 開發個知識庫,作為知識的交流與積累平台。昨天乙個朋友問我如何提高 的速度,提公升使用者體驗,下面是我對使用者體驗的一點認識 使用者體驗 使用者體驗就是使用者對系統的一種心理感覺,對於web應用,使用者體...